Which of the following is a risk factor for endometrial cancer?

Explanation:
Obesity is a risk factor because extra adipose tissue increases estrogen levels through peripheral conversion of androgens to estrogen. This unopposed estrogen stimulates the endometrial lining, leading to proliferative buildup and a higher chance of malignant transformation. Early menopause reduces lifetime estrogen exposure, so it’s not a risk factor. Combined oral contraceptives add progestin, which opposes estrogen's effects on the endometrium and lowers risk. Regular exercise also helps lower risk by reducing obesity and improving metabolic health.
